NRO Observations on WCIT-12 Process
________________________________________________________________________
The Number Resource Organization (NRO) issued a statement on the
outcomes of the recent World Conference on International
Telecommunications (WCIT) 12 process expressing its concern about
aspects of the meetings, in particular, events from the last few days of
the conference. Unfortunately, anticipated discussions were eclipsed by
other debates, and did not satisfy initial expectations that:
1. WCIT would have no bearing on the Internet, its governance or
its content, and
2. The event would allow all voices to be heard.
Importantly, the NRO also expressed concern that open multi-stakeholder
conduct did not occur.
The NRO strongly supports the WSIS 2005 principles on multi-stakeholder
Internet governance, and will continue to participate in the ITU in
expectation that the ITU's processes can evolve visibly and rapidly
towards these accepted principles.
